Maryland School Library to Remove Dragon Ball

Sexual content cited for removal of the popular manga series.

Source: Anime News Network

Maryland’s Wicomico County Public Schools plan to remove the first volume of Dragon Ball from Pittsville Elementary and Middle School’s library this week after a county council member showed what he described as sexual content in the volume. According to council member Joe Holloway, a mother told him that her nine-year-old fourth-grader borrowed the book from the Pittsville Elementary and Middle School’s library. During Tuesday’s council meeting, Halloway said, "In cartoon format, [the manga volume] depicts nudity, sexual contact between children and sexual innuendo among adults and children."

Wicomico Schools Superintendent John Fredericksen added, "I’d say it’s coming off the shelves as soon as I can get a phone call back to the office." He said that graphic novels appeal to children who are not reading traditional books, and that the manga volume was probably purchased with grant funding. A committee will make the final decision on the book.
